ELMER CHARLES SEKERES

Sergeant with Army Air Corps

Elmer Charles Sekeres, 91, died June 13, 2009 surrounded by his family.

Mr. Sekeres was born on Oct. 4, 1917, in Akron. With a high affinity for flying, he was a sergeant and veteran of the Army Air Corps and served in the 509th composite group. He was employed with Polsky's Department Store for more than 40 years before retiring to spend the rest of his life with his wife, Billie.

He was married to Billie Gilmore on May 3, 1945, and they spent their life sharing a mutual devotion to their family, their puppies and their "home away from home" -- Fripp Island, South Carolina.

Preceded in death by his parents, Michael and Marie Sekeres, he is survived by his wife of 64 years, Billie; son, Charles (Julie) and daughter, Phyllis Weiner (Dennis); grandchildren, Kris (Bob), Tim (Amie), Sherri (Pat), Romy (Mark), Scott (Margaret), Tracy (Bill), Bradley (Anna), Andrew and Christian; sister-in-law, Mary Jo Gilmore; brother-in-law, Robert (Blanche); niece, Tammy Reed; 13 great-grandchildren; and many nieces and nephews.

Calling hours took place at Dunn-Quigley in Stow where Fr. Joe Mamich officiated at funeral services. Interment was in Crown Hill Cemetery.
